There were eight claims to the throne when the Old King died, never having named a successor. War is now inevitable as his family begin to cut chunks out of his realm for themselves. His granddaughter, Eris, marches on the Capitol to claim the throne. King Kratos of Perlassa sails from across the sea with an army. The Old King's daughter-in-law schemes from her keep in the Midlands. The Old King's bastard grandson is forming alliances to press his claim. The King's only living son holds mass in temple, stubbornly refusing the throne. The Old King's cousin, Lord Filaros, is disturbingly silent from his keep in the Oremonts.
